Svn 陆龟vn 1.8合并问题

Svn 陆龟vn 1.8合并问题,svn,merge,tortoisesvn,Svn,Merge,Tortoisesvn,我在Windows7上使用Ortoise 1.8。我做了以下几点 在REpo浏览器中创建分支 看看那家分店 在分支中进行更改 提交。在存储库浏览器中按F5。一切都在服务器上 检查行李箱 我会用“合并两棵不同的树”将更改后的树枝合并到树干上,但乌龟合并树枝时没有冲突 错误的原因是什么 不幸的是,在解决该问题之前,我不能升级客户端。为什么您希望冲突?您能从合并对话框中显示“从”、“到”、“工作副本”路径吗 您可能指定了错误的工作复制路径 你能试试C:\Users\myname\Desktop\com

我在Windows7上使用Ortoise 1.8。我做了以下几点

  • 在REpo浏览器中创建分支
  • 看看那家分店
  • 在分支中进行更改
  • 提交。在存储库浏览器中按F5。一切都在服务器上
  • 检查行李箱
  • 我会用“合并两棵不同的树”将更改后的树枝合并到树干上,但乌龟合并树枝时没有冲突
  • 错误的原因是什么


    不幸的是,在解决该问题之前,我不能升级客户端。

    为什么您希望冲突?您能从合并对话框中显示“从”、“到”、“工作副本”路径吗

    您可能指定了错误的工作复制路径

    你能试试
    C:\Users\myname\Desktop\component1\trunk
    而不是
    C:\Users\myname\Desktop\component1

    从陆龟帮助:

    合并两棵不同的树

    这是一种更一般的重新整合方法。您要求Subversion做的是:“计算必要的更改,以获得主干的头部修订[到]分支的头部修订,并将这些更改应用于我的工作副本(主干)。”最终结果是主干现在看起来与分支完全一样。


    因此,如果您想查看中继目录中的更改,您应该指定与中继目录相同的工作副本路径。

    从:到:工作副本:C:\Users\myname\Desktop\Component 1在我的工作区C:\Users\myname\Desktop\Component 1\not contains trunk folder在我的工作区中Component 1目录不包含中继子文件夹,当我选择“合并两棵不同的树”我无法更改工作区,因为我在文件夹上选择了“合并两棵…”选项。我把行李箱直接签出到这个文件夹中。此component1文件夹等于我的component1的主干。是的,这是我的错误,抱歉。那么,“测试合并”结果是什么?合并存储库URL之间的差异-C:\users。。。合并-C:\users。。。已完成!-C:\users…你在说什么错误?我的意思是,我会看到这两个文件之间的区别。我想在龟兔中手动合并。你是否考虑过使用“合并一系列修订”?为什么要使用“合并2个不同的树”,这是为了合并场景,比如在2个不相关的库之间。对于此方案,请使用“合并修订范围”选项。合并修订范围的效果类似。遇到同样的问题